The Rideau Valley Conservation Foundation supports local watershed conservation projects across the Rideau Valley, and you can help it foster a thriving, green community for decades to come. It's meaningful, local, long-lasting and good for the planet.

Check out these five green gift ideas to protect the environment, maintain your sanity and conserve the Christmas spirit of giving.

1. Tree planting: Go on! Be the relative who plants trees for Christmas. The foundation offers two ways to plant trees in honour of your friends and family: memorial trees and special occasion trees. Through both of these programs, we plant native, locally-grown seedlings across the watershed and care for them until they take their place in a vibrant new forest of the future. It's a budget-friendly option, too: a single tree costs $25, while a "family forest" of 25 is only $250. More here

2. Memorial bench or picnic table: The holidays can be difficult when you're missing a loved one. This year, have your family skip the gifts and go in together on a public bench or picnic table in memory of someone you love. Comforting to the family, and a comfortable resting spot for everyone else. If that's not the holiday spirit, I don't know what is. Get it here!

3. Go carbon neutral: Take #GreenChristmas to a whole new level this year and go carbon neutral! We can help you calculate your family's carbon footprint for the year and translate it into trees to be planted across the watershed. Trees absorb carbon dioxide from the air and capture it in their wood cells as part of their life cycle. Make it a truly green Christmas this year! More here!

4. Land protection: Protecting natural spaces and natural functions is increasingly vital to our community health.When you give $25 and adopt an acre, you protect land right here at home in the Rideau Valley. Your symbolic gift will help protect more than 1,259 hectares of plants and animals, wetlands, shorelines and forests. These crucial habitats are hard at work reducing our risk of floods, cleaning our water, stopping erosion and storing vast amounts of carbon to keep our communities healthy and resilient in the face of climate change. More here!

5. Quality time: Even Santa can't beat the value of quality family time. Order a $50 annual pass so you can experience the natural beauty of the watershed together at the RVCA's 11 conservation areas. This pass covers parking and boat launch fees all year long! Get it here!
